How to Complete the Snowman Quest
Of course, you’ll need to get off the mission to the Far North. If you don’t have a mission, you can either redeem it with gold or simply go back to the main screen and reset what’s available.
This works pretty much the same for all the others. He will put the pieces of snow back in a certain place in an attempt to put the snowman back together.
Finding all the pieces isn’t too difficult, but slowly pushing them back to their destination is tedious. It is a slow process that you will have to stop every time you are attacked.
There is no way to speed up the process by beating or otherwise. They can only be moved by entering them.

Snowman Construction Location
To find the building site for our frozen friend, you’ll want to head to the northern part of the map. Follow the tracks until you are under the iceberg.
Inside that mountain, you will see a path leading north. Take that path, and the construction site should be on your right as you approach. You’ll probably want to ping it, as this can help with the distances you have to travel.
The order in which you return them is not important.
Snow’s Head
This time, you will be heading west. Instead of exiting the tunnel near the construction site, head back towards the tracks and follow them west for a while.
When you come to the bend in the tracks, the head should be up on the cliff in front of you. Go around the back of this one, and you’ll find an ice head sitting on the ground next to a wooden structure.

The Snowman’s Body
This is the easiest to find and restore, by far. Follow the tracks out of the tunnel to the east until you reach a small house next to several large icebergs.
You should be able to easily make the body from afar. It will be sitting next to the house, and you can start moving it back the way you came.
Feet of Snow
The worst of the three is being picked up and returned by the feet or lower half of the snowboarder. It’s too far and, most of the time, you’ll be climbing uphill or, at the very least, up icy ledges.
Head south after exiting the mouth of the tunnel to the east. You can follow the edge of the frozen river until you reach the slope up the mountain in two different ways.
You’ll know you’re there when you see a ton of skiers sitting at the start of the slope. After their team he will be the one you want. Push it up the hill, then cut a decent chunk of the trip down by pushing it over the ledge to the construction site.
Rewards
Now, unlike other quests, like the Area 41 quest, you will get a skin instead of a Joker card. It feels a bit like a slap in the face, but it’s one of the Mythic skins, so it’s not too bad.
To complete this, you will receive:
- Cariboo skin – Mythic Rarity
